electrical energy by usingphotovoltaic panels. This experimental study discussed the design of the photovoltaic system, fora small scale model house, along with its associated instrumentation, real time data acquisitionand automation using LabVIEW. The study showed that house energy requirements can be metusing renewable energy sources. This work was performed in partial fulfillment of therequirements of the Senior Capstone Project course in controls and instrumentation of theEngineering Technology department at the University of Houston – Downtown.
